forgive me for being ignorant and If I have missed a thread, but why do we need another version of linux? And why a neowin version. What separates this from others, who is it pointed towards? Ubuntu crowd? Fedora Crowd? Server Crowd?

This question has been asked several times........ and my answer is that this is not about "another distro" but about a community project that brings Neowin Linux enthusiasts together to create something useful for our community. It is all about the journey, not necessarily about the product (although our final version will be awesome).

The journey has reaped big benefits for me, as well as others in friendships and producing quality products for our own community.

In fairness, this is the kind of question we get asked a lot. Ultimately, the answer lies in your hands. This is a community project and the whole idea of it is to bring us together, make some new friends, learn more about the way linux works, and create a distro that Neowinians can pick up, burn off to disk, and enjoy discovering what Linux is about.

What seperates it from other distro's? Why don't you tell us? This is a project for everyone - we need ideas. We need people to work with us on creating something different. We're not working to strictly defined goals here... this is some fun for everybody. At least that's the way I see it.
